Audrey O. Anyaele litigates environmental, mass toxic tort, product liability, and construction-related matters in New Jersey and New York. Her years of experience in litigating environmental cases have been instrumental in her achieving successful resolutions of complex toxic and hazardous materials suits.

With respect to her environmental experience, Audrey represents clients in environmental matters arising under an array of federal and state laws, including issues pertaining to the Comprehensive Environmental Response, Compensation, and Liability Act (CERCLA), the Resource Conservation Recovery Act (RCRA), Superfund sites, and environmental investigations. She has handled pre-litigation environmental investigations, as well as defended these clients during active litigation.

In the area of general liability, Audrey represents insurers, their insureds, and self-insured organizations in matters pertaining to product liability, premises liability, personal injury, and construction defect claims.  Audrey has also represented clients in contract disputes and labor law.

She has litigated dozens of high-exposure cases regarding environmental contamination, defective products, negligence, and mass and toxic torts. Many of Audrey’s cases include multidistrict litigation involving matters for clients in the manufacturing, energy, construction, retail, insurance, and financial industries.

Audrey represents clients during all stages of litigation in state and federal courts, including trials to verdict, appellate practice, arbitration, and favorable settlement negotiations.
